Analysis

The most recent figure for population ages 25-29, male, per capita in United States of America is 0.0337 units per person, measured in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.3% on the previous year and down 8.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population ages 25-29, male, per capita in United States of America peaked at 0.0466 units per person in 1986 and was at its lowest, 0.0287 units per person, in 1965.

United States of America ranks 144th of 218 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

How this figure is calculated

Population ages 25-29, male div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Population ages 25-29, male ÷ Population, total
